Career path

Career Roles (Dysphonia & Dysphasia) Description
Speech and Language Therapist (SLT) Assess and treat communication and swallowing disorders, including dysphonia and dysphasia, in diverse settings. High demand.
Educational Psychologist specializing in Communication Disorders Support children and young people with communication difficulties, working closely with schools and families. Growing demand.
Speech and Language Therapy Assistant Provide direct support to SLTs, gaining valuable experience in the field. Entry-level role with career progression.
Voice Coach (Dysphonia Focus) Specialize in voice therapy and rehabilitation techniques for individuals with dysphonia. Emerging market.
Augmentative and Alternative Communication (AAC) Specialist Provide assessment and training in AAC devices and strategies for individuals with severe communication difficulties including dysphasia. Increasingly important role.
